Solution for 4x+6y-13x-5y= equation:


Simplifying
4x + 6y + -13x + -5y = 0

Reorder the terms:
4x + -13x + 6y + -5y = 0

Combine like terms: 4x + -13x = -9x
-9x + 6y + -5y = 0

Combine like terms: 6y + -5y = 1y
-9x + 1y = 0

Solving
-9x + 1y = 0

Solving for variable 'x'.

Move all terms containing x to the left, all other terms to the right.

Add '-1y' to each side of the equation.
-9x + 1y + -1y = 0 + -1y

Combine like terms: 1y + -1y = 0
-9x + 0 = 0 + -1y
-9x = 0 + -1y
Remove the zero:
-9x = -1y

Divide each side by '-9'.
x = 0.1111111111y

Simplifying
x = 0.1111111111y
